400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么我的excel表格会乱码

作者:路由通
|
127人看过
发布时间:2026-03-27 14:57:32
标签:
在日常工作中,许多用户都曾遭遇过电子表格打开后出现乱码的困扰,这可能导致重要数据无法识别或操作中断。本文将系统性地剖析其背后的十二个核心成因,从文件编码的根本差异到软件版本的兼容性问题,再到操作过程中的不当处理,并提供一系列经过验证的、具备可操作性的解决方案。通过理解这些原理并采取相应措施,您将能有效预防和修复乱码,确保数据文件的完整与可靠。
为什么我的excel表格会乱码

       当您满怀期待地双击那个至关重要的电子表格文件,看到的却是一堆无法辨认的“天书”字符时,那种挫败感想必难以言喻。乱码问题并非简单的显示错误,它背后往往隐藏着文件编码、软件环境、数据传输等多个层面的不匹配或损坏。作为一名与各类文档打了多年交道的编辑,我深知数据完整性的重要。今天,我们就来深入探讨一下,为什么您的电子表格会变成乱码,以及我们该如何系统地应对这一难题。

       一、文件编码与系统默认编码的冲突

       这是导致乱码最常见也最根本的原因之一。计算机在保存文本信息时,并非直接存储字符本身,而是存储其对应的数字代码。不同的“编码规则”(例如国标扩展码、统一码转换格式八位元)规定了不同字符与数字代码的映射关系。当您从某个操作系统(如使用特定地区语言版本的系统)创建或保存了一个文件,该文件会使用该系统默认的编码规则。若在另一个编码规则不同的系统(或软件设置)中打开,软件就会用错误的“密码本”去解读那些数字代码,从而产生完全不同的字符,形成乱码。例如,一个在简体中文环境下生成的文件,若在未正确配置编码的繁体中文或日文环境下打开,就极易出现此问题。

       二、电子表格软件版本或内部格式不兼容

       微软的电子表格软件本身也在不断演进,其文件格式从早期的二进制交换文件格式到基于可扩展标记语言的开放文件格式,发生了巨大变化。虽然高版本软件通常能向下兼容,但某些由极高版本创建并使用了新特性的文件,在较低版本软件中打开时,可能无法完全解析所有数据结构和格式,导致部分内容显示异常或乱码。此外,如果您使用的是其他办公套件(如开源办公套件或金山办公软件)来编辑和保存微软电子表格格式的文件,虽然兼容性已大幅改善,但在复杂的格式或函数处理上,仍有可能出现细微的偏差,从而引发显示问题。

       三、文件传输过程中的编码损坏

       在网络传输,特别是通过电子邮件附件、即时通讯工具或某些网页表单上传下载文件时,如果传输协议或中间服务器没有正确处理文件的二进制数据,就可能造成数据包丢失或错误转换。例如,一些早期的邮件系统会将非美国信息交换标准代码的字符进行不合规的转换,导致接收方收到的文件内容面目全非。通过不稳定的网络环境传输大型文件,也增加了数据损坏的风险。

       四、以文本编辑器打开并错误保存

       电子表格文件本质上是结构化的二进制文件或压缩包。如果您误用纯文本编辑器(如记事本)打开了它,编辑器会试图将所有的二进制数据解释为文本字符,屏幕上自然会显示大量乱码。更糟糕的是,如果您在此状态下进行了保存操作,文本编辑器会按照自己的规则重新编码这些“乱码”,彻底破坏文件原有的二进制结构,使得该文件再也无法被电子表格软件正常识别。这是一种破坏性极强的操作。

       五、单元格格式设置为“文本”后输入特殊内容

       在电子表格中,单元格的格式决定了其内容的解释方式。如果您事先将某个或某片区域的单元格格式设置为“文本”,那么之后输入的任何内容(包括数字、日期、公式)都会被软件当作纯文本字符串来处理。当您再次将这些单元格格式更改为“常规”、“数值”或“日期”时,原本是数字或日期的文本字符串可能无法被正确转换,从而显示为异常值或乱码。例如,将日期“2023-10-01”作为文本输入后,再转为日期格式,可能不会变成可计算的日期值。

       六、从网页或其他程序复制内容时格式携带

       从网页浏览器、其他文档或专业软件中复制表格或文本,然后粘贴到电子表格中,是一个高频操作。但这个过程常常会携带来源处的隐藏格式、控制字符或非标准的富文本信息。这些“杂质”可能被电子表格软件以不可预料的方式解析,造成部分单元格显示乱码,或者影响周边单元格的正常显示。特别是在复制来自不同编码网页的内容时,风险更高。

       七、操作系统区域和语言设置不当

       操作系统的“区域”或“地区和语言”设置,直接影响了所有应用程序的默认编码和字符集。如果您的系统区域设置与您正在处理的文件所期望的区域不一致,那么不仅电子表格,其他程序也可能出现乱码。例如,系统区域设置为“英语(美国)”,但处理一个主要包含中文字符且未明确声明编码的文件时,就可能无法正确显示。检查并调整系统的“非Unicode程序所使用的当前语言”设置,是解决此类乱码的关键步骤。

       八、字体文件缺失或损坏

       屏幕上显示的每一个字符,都需要对应的字体文件来提供其字形(外观)。如果电子表格文件中指定使用了一种特定的字体(尤其是某些特殊符号或罕见字符所用的字体),而打开该文件的电脑上没有安装这种字体,或者该字体文件已损坏,那么软件通常会尝试用默认字体(如宋体或新细明体)来替代显示。对于非标准字符,这种替代往往失败,从而显示为空白、方框或乱码。

       九、文件头部信息损坏

       无论是早期的二进制交换文件格式还是现代的开放文件格式,文件开头部分都包含至关重要的元数据,用于告诉软件这是一个什么类型的文件、使用的编码、结构信息等。如果文件因存储介质故障、保存过程突然中断(如断电)、病毒破坏或传输错误导致文件头部几个字节的数据损坏,那么软件可能完全无法识别该文件,或者在尝试读取时得到错误信息,进而导致整个文件内容显示为乱码。

       十、使用“导入文本”功能时参数设置错误

       当您使用电子表格软件中的“从文本/逗号分隔值文件导入”功能来打开一个纯文本数据文件时,软件会提供一个向导,让您选择原始文件的编码、分隔符、数据类型等。如果在这里选错了文件原始编码(例如,文件实际是“国标扩展码”编码,您却选择了“美国信息交换标准代码”),那么导入后的数据就会全部乱码。这一步的设置至关重要,需要根据数据来源进行正确判断。

       十一、公式或宏代码中包含不兼容字符

       在单元格公式或可视化基础应用程序模块中,如果直接键入了来自其他语言环境下的标点符号或特殊字符(例如,使用中文全角括号或引号作为公式的一部分),在切换到不同语言版本的软件时,这些字符可能无法被公式解析器识别,导致公式错误或显示为乱码。同样,在宏代码中,注释或字符串若使用了非美国信息交换标准代码字符,也可能在特定环境下引发问题。

       十二、杀毒软件或安全软件的过度干预

       某些安全软件为了防范基于文档的恶意代码,可能会在文件打开时进行实时扫描和解包分析。在这个过程中,如果安全软件的行为过于激进或存在漏洞,可能会意外地修改或破坏文件的临时解压数据,导致软件读取时出现乱码。这种情况虽不常见,但在排除了所有其他可能性后,值得考虑暂时禁用安全软件以作测试。

       十三、磁盘扇区错误或存储介质老化

       文件最终是存储在硬盘、U盘或网络驱动器等物理介质上的。如果存储介质出现坏道、扇区错误或由于老化导致数据磁性减弱,保存其上的文件就可能出现局部数据丢失或错误。当电子表格软件读取到这些损坏的数据区块时,就会表现为文件部分内容乱码、无法打开或打开后结构混乱。定期检查磁盘健康状态和备份重要数据是根本的预防措施。

       十四、双字节字符集处理中的遗留问题

       在更早的系统和软件环境中,对于中文、日文、韩文等双字节字符集的处理,存在多种历史标准。一些非常陈旧的电子表格文件,可能使用了现今操作系统已不再完全兼容的旧式双字节编码。即使在新系统中打开了文件,也可能因为编码映射表不完整而导致部分生僻字或特殊符号显示为乱码。这属于历史遗留的系统性问题。

       十五、从数据库导出数据时的编码设定疏忽

       从关系数据库管理系统或其它业务系统中将数据导出为逗号分隔值或电子表格格式时,导出工具通常会有一个选择导出文件编码的选项。如果导出的编码(例如,统一码转换格式八位元)与您本地电子表格软件默认打开的编码(例如,国标码)不一致,而您又没有在导入时进行纠正,那么直接打开导出的文件就会看到乱码。确保导出与导入环节的编码一致是解决之道。

       十六、使用第三方插件或加载项引起的冲突

       为了提高工作效率,许多用户会安装各种第三方插件或加载项来扩展电子表格软件的功能。某些设计不良或与当前软件版本不兼容的插件,可能会在软件读写文件时注入自己的代码,干扰正常的文件处理流程,从而在特定操作下引发显示异常或乱码。尝试在安全模式下启动电子表格软件(不加载任何加载项)来打开文件,可以用于排查此类问题。

       十七、自动更正或智能粘贴功能的干扰

       电子表格软件内置的“自动更正”和“智能粘贴”功能本意是提升用户体验,但有时也会“好心办坏事”。例如,自动更正可能将您输入的特定字符组合误认为是拼写错误并替换成其他字符;智能粘贴则可能在您粘贴数据时,错误地判断了源数据的格式并进行不当的转换。这些自动化的操作可能在您不知情的情况下修改了单元格的实际内容,导致出现意料之外的字符。

       十八、文件关联被错误修改

       在操作系统中,特定后缀名的文件默认由哪个程序打开,是通过“文件关联”设置的。如果电子表格文件的后缀名(如点XLSX)被错误地关联到了其他程序(例如,关联到了一个文本编辑器或压缩软件),那么双击文件时就会用错误的程序来尝试打开。该程序无法理解电子表格的复杂结构,只会将其二进制内容当作文本显示,从而呈现满屏乱码。检查并修复文件关联可以快速解决此问题。

       面对乱码,我们并非束手无策。首先,保持冷静,切勿在原始文件上反复进行可能导致数据覆盖的保存操作。优先尝试使用电子表格软件自带的“打开并修复”功能。对于编码问题,可以尝试用记事本等工具以不同编码打开查看,或者使用专业的编码转换工具。在传输重要文件前,将其压缩为点ZIP或点RAR格式,能有效保护文件结构。最重要的是,养成良好的文件管理习惯:定期备份,注意软件版本兼容性,并在关键操作前做好测试。理解乱码背后的这些成因,就如同掌握了数据世界的“地图”,能让您在遇到问题时,有条不紊地找到正确的解决路径,让宝贵的数据重新焕发光彩。

上一篇 : a1528多少钱
相关文章
a1528多少钱
在科技产品收藏与二手市场中,苹果iPhone 5s(型号A1528)的价格始终是一个动态变化的话题。本文旨在为您提供一份详尽的指南,深度剖析影响其价格的诸多核心因素,包括网络支持、成色品相、存储容量、市场供需以及系统版本等。我们将结合历史背景与当前市场行情,为您揭示如何准确评估一部A1528的真实价值,无论是作为收藏品、备用机还是怀旧使用,都能帮助您做出明智的决策。
2026-03-27 14:55:49
79人看过
为什么word打开后没有表格工具
在日常使用中,许多用户会遇到文档处理软件打开后找不到表格工具选项的困扰,这通常并非软件本身的功能缺失,而是由多种因素综合导致。本文将系统性地剖析其背后的十二个核心原因,涵盖软件版本差异、界面设置、加载项冲突、文件格式兼容性、程序错误以及系统环境等多个层面,并提供一系列经过验证的、可操作的解决方案,旨在帮助用户彻底理解并高效解决这一常见问题,恢复顺畅的文档编辑体验。
2026-03-27 14:55:47
96人看过
蓝牙模块如何休眠
蓝牙模块的休眠机制是低功耗设计中的核心技术,它通过多种策略在维持连接的同时大幅降低能耗。本文将系统解析深度睡眠、浅度睡眠等核心模式的工作原理与应用场景,剖析广播间隔、连接参数等关键配置对功耗的直接影响,并探讨如何通过事件驱动与电源管理优化实现能效平衡。文章结合权威技术规范,为开发者提供从模式选择到参数调优的完整实践指南。
2026-03-27 14:54:14
237人看过
excel点击更新后为什么不显示
当您在电子表格软件中点击更新后,数据或视图未能如预期般显示,这一常见问题往往涉及多个层面。从简单的视图设置、数据刷新机制到复杂的公式计算与外部连接,都可能成为潜在的症结。本文将系统性地剖析十二个核心原因,并提供相应的解决策略,帮助您彻底理解并高效解决这一困扰,确保您的工作流程顺畅无阻。
2026-03-27 14:53:25
86人看过
短路有什么没什么
短路故障如同电路系统的“急症”,其现象与成因复杂多样。本文深度剖析短路现象中真实存在与普遍误解的十二个核心层面,涵盖物理本质、检测技术、防护手段与安全误区。通过辨析短路时电流、电压的真实变化,揭示保护装置的工作原理与局限,并澄清常见认知偏差,旨在为从业者与公众提供兼具权威性与实用性的安全指南。
2026-03-27 14:52:27
224人看过
为什么word2010图片压缩不了
在使用微软公司办公软件Word 2010(Word 2010)时,用户常会遇到图片压缩功能失效或效果不佳的情况。这并非单一原因造成,而是涉及软件设置、文件格式、图片属性以及操作流程等多个层面。本文将深入剖析导致此问题的十二个核心原因,并提供一系列经过验证的解决方案与专业建议,旨在帮助您彻底理解和解决这一常见困扰,提升文档处理效率。
2026-03-27 14:51:51
131人看过